## Further reading

So you've met Ratecrate, our tax-rate lookup cache. It's small but opinionated: entries expire per-jurisdiction, and the warmup job is pickier than it looks. Before touching eviction logic, skim the design notes and the incident writeup from the Maplehollow rollout — they explain why we don't cache compound rates. Everything's collected on the team's internal page:

wiki page, hawef-tagef: https://confluence.qorvellabs.internal/display/browse/display/pages/16c7

## Data Stores — Wavelet Preview

Wavelet generates audio waveform previews on upload. Raw audio sits in the Corvane object store; rendered peak data lands in the previews table, keyed by asset hash. If previews stop appearing, check the render queue depth first — backlogs over 10k mean a stuck worker. Peak rows are safe to delete; they regenerate on demand. To inspect the previews table, use the connection string below.

database URL for bahop-yagep: mssql://sildor_svc:35ha7jz@db-fb6d.nelvrodyn.example:5432/casath

Broker upgrade (Quillbus 4.x → 5.x), mid-cluster steps: drain one node at a time via the ops console, confirm queue depth drops to zero before stopping the service. Install the 5.x package, keep the old config — the migrator rewrites it on first boot. Start the node, verify it rejoins the cluster and replication lag clears within two minutes. Repeat for remaining nodes. If a node fails the handshake, roll it back and stop; do not proceed. Record the cluster build token shown below.

session token of kahog-bahif = htk9_f63daec35